Technical Field
[0001] This utility model belongs to the technical field of engineering machinery and equipment, specifically relating to a compact bearing positioning and mounting structure. Background Technology
[0002] Currently, a bearing housing is needed between the reducer support shaft and the internal gear ring to support the rotational movement between them. However, due to the small bearing installation space between the reducer support shaft and the internal gear ring, and the inability to install a bearing pressure plate on the left side of the outer ring of the bearing housing after installation, the bearing housing cannot be axially positioned using the bearing pressure plate. As a result, during operation, the outer ring of the bearing housing easily detaches from the internal gear ring to the left, causing the bearing housing to lose its support effect and affecting operational stability. Summary of the Invention
[0003] The purpose of this invention is to address the aforementioned problems by providing a compact bearing positioning and mounting structure.
[0004] To achieve the above objectives, this utility model adopts the following technical solution: a compact bearing positioning and mounting structure, including a cylindrical internal gear ring and a support shaft passing through the inner circumferential side of the internal gear ring. One end of the support shaft extends to the outer side of one end of the internal gear ring, and this end of the support shaft is rotatably engaged with one end of the internal gear ring through a sealing assembly. A bearing body is provided between the outer circumferential side of the support shaft and the inner circumferential side of the internal gear ring. The inner ring of the bearing body is fixed to the support shaft through an inner ring positioning structure. A radial snap-fit structure is provided between the inner circumferential side of the internal gear ring and the outer circumferential side of the bearing body to prevent the outer ring of the bearing from moving toward the sealing assembly. The sealing assembly can improve the sealing effect between the support shaft and the internal gear ring, and the bearing body can facilitate the rotational movement between the internal gear ring and the support shaft, ensuring operational stability. The inner ring positioning structure can ensure the limiting and positioning effect of the inner ring of the bearing, effectively preventing displacement of the inner ring. The radial snap-fit structure can limit and position the outer ring of the bearing, effectively preventing displacement of the outer ring and ensuring the support effect of the bearing body.
[0005] In the aforementioned compact bearing positioning and mounting structure, the radial snap-fit structure includes an annular positioning channel located between the inner circumferential side of the internal gear ring and the outer circumferential side of the bearing housing's outer ring. A ball-loading inlet connected to the annular positioning channel is provided on the internal gear ring. Several positioning balls are placed within the annular positioning channel, and these positioning balls act on both the inner circumferential side of the internal gear ring and the outer circumferential side of the bearing housing's outer ring. The annular positioning channel facilitates the rotation and placement of the positioning balls, while the ball-loading inlet allows for easy placement of the positioning balls within the annular positioning channel. The balls effectively prevent misalignment of the bearing outer ring, ensuring the effective positioning of the bearing outer ring.
[0006] In the above-mentioned compact bearing positioning and mounting structure, a first annular groove is provided on the outer circumferential side of the middle of the bearing outer ring, and a second annular groove corresponding to the first annular groove is provided on the inner circumferential side of the internal gear ring. The first annular groove and the second annular groove are joined together to form the above-mentioned annular positioning channel. The first annular groove and the second annular groove are arranged vertically and vertically, and the cross-section of the first annular groove and the second annular groove are both semi-circular structures. The size of the annular positioning channel is greater than or equal to the size of the positioning steel ball.
[0007] In the above-mentioned compact bearing positioning and installation structure, the number of ball bearing inlets is at least one and is radially arranged on the outer side of the inner gear ring. There are 99 positioning balls. The size of the ball bearing inlet is larger than the size of the positioning balls, which facilitates the placement of the positioning balls. The positioning balls can be directly placed into the annular positioning channel through the ball bearing inlet, thereby improving the installation efficiency of the positioning balls.
[0008] In the above-mentioned compact bearing positioning and mounting structure, the ball bearing inlet is connected to the second annular groove, and a screw plug for sealing the ball bearing inlet is provided inside the ball bearing inlet. The screw plug and the ball bearing inlet are fixedly connected by threads, which can ensure the connection stability between the screw plug and the ball bearing inlet and ensure the sealing effect.
[0009] In the above-mentioned compact bearing positioning and mounting structure, the support shaft is hollow and one end of the support shaft has an annular portion extending to the outer side of one end of the internal gear ring. The outer side of the annular portion near the internal gear ring has a cylindrical portion sleeved on the circumferential outer side of one end of the internal gear ring. The sealing component can be abutted by the annular portion, and the annular portion and the cylindrical portion are an integral structure, which can improve the overall structural strength.
[0010] In the aforementioned compact bearing positioning and mounting structure, the sealing component is disposed between the inner circumferential side of the annular portion and the inner circumferential side of the end of the internal gear ring where the cylindrical portion is sleeved, which can improve the sealing effect between the cylindrical portion of the support shaft and the connection of the internal gear ring.
[0011] In the aforementioned compact bearing positioning and mounting structure, the sealing assembly includes an annular sealing ring. The sealing ring has a first inclined mounting surface and a second inclined mounting surface symmetrically arranged and tilted outwards in opposite directions at both ends. A first sealing ring is inclined on the first inclined mounting surface, and a second sealing ring is inclined on the second inclined mounting surface in the opposite direction to the first sealing ring. The first sealing ring contacts a first sealing annular inclined surface inside the annular portion, and the second sealing ring contacts a second sealing annular inclined surface inside the end of the internal gear ring that houses the cylindrical portion. The first and second inclined mounting surfaces facilitate the installation of the first and second sealing rings, and the first and second sealing annular inclined surfaces facilitate abutment and sealing between the first and second sealing rings, ensuring a sealing effect.
[0012] In the above-mentioned compact bearing positioning and mounting structure, the bearing body is a double-row angular bearing and the bearing body is located on one side of the sealing assembly. The double-row angular bearing has the advantages of strong load-bearing capacity and small space occupation.
[0013] In the aforementioned compact bearing positioning and mounting structure, the inner ring positioning structure includes an annular limiting step located on the outer circumferential side of the support shaft near the annular portion and on the inner circumferential side of the sealing assembly. The annular limiting step abuts against one end of the bearing inner ring, and a large nut is threadedly connected to the outer side of the other end of the support shaft, abutting against the other end of the bearing inner ring. A bearing inner ring mounting groove is formed between the annular limiting step and the large nut, and the bearing inner ring is set in the bearing inner ring mounting groove. The annular limiting step and the large nut can position and limit both sides of the bearing inner ring, ensuring the operational stability of the bearing inner ring.

Detailed Implementation
[0021] The present invention will now be described in further detail with reference to the accompanying drawings and specific embodiments.
[0022] like Figure 1 , Figure 2 As shown, a compact bearing positioning and mounting structure includes a cylindrical internal gear ring 1 and a support shaft 2 passing through the inner circumferential side of the internal gear ring 1. One end of the support shaft 2 extends to the outer side of one end of the internal gear ring 1, and this end of the support shaft 2 is rotatably engaged with one end of the internal gear ring 1 via a sealing assembly 3. A bearing body 4 is provided between the outer circumferential side of the support shaft 2 and the inner circumferential side of the internal gear ring 1. The inner ring 41 of the bearing body 4 is fixed to the support shaft 2 by an inner ring positioning structure 5. A space is provided between the inner circumferential side of the internal gear ring 1 and the outer ring 42 of the bearing body 4 to prevent the outer ring 42 from facing inward. The radial snap-fit structure 6, which moves at one end of the sealing assembly 3, can improve the sealing effect between the support shaft 2 and the inner gear ring 1. The bearing body 4 can facilitate the rotational movement between the inner gear ring 1 and the support shaft 2, ensuring operational stability. The inner ring positioning structure 5 can ensure the restriction and positioning effect of the bearing inner ring 41, effectively preventing displacement of the bearing inner ring 41. The radial snap-fit structure 6 can restrict and position the bearing outer ring 42, effectively preventing displacement of the bearing outer ring 42 and ensuring the support effect of the bearing body 4.
[0023] Specifically, the radial snap-fit structure 6 includes an annular positioning channel 61 located between the inner gear ring 1 and the outer bearing ring 42 of the bearing housing 4. The inner gear ring 1 has a ball inlet 62 connected to the annular positioning channel 61. Several positioning balls 63 are placed in the annular positioning channel 61, and the positioning balls 63 act on the inner gear ring 1 and the outer bearing ring 42 of the bearing housing 4 respectively. The annular positioning channel 61 facilitates the rotation and placement of the positioning balls 63, and the ball inlet 62 facilitates the placement of the positioning balls 63 in the annular positioning channel 61. The balls 63 effectively prevent the outer bearing ring 41 from shifting, ensuring the positioning effect of the outer bearing ring 42.
[0024] The outer ring 42 of the bearing has a first annular groove 421 on the outer circumferential side of the middle part, and the inner gear ring 1 has a second annular groove 11 on the inner circumferential side corresponding to the first annular groove 421. The first annular groove 421 and the second annular groove 11 are joined together to form the annular positioning channel 61. The first annular groove 421 and the second annular groove 11 are arranged vertically and vertically, and the cross-section of the first annular groove 421 and the second annular groove 11 is semi-circular. The size of the annular positioning channel 61 is greater than or equal to the size of the positioning steel ball 63.
[0025] like Figure 1 , Figure 2 As shown, there is at least one ball bearing inlet 62, which is radially arranged around the inner toothed ring 1 circumference outwards. There are 99 positioning balls 63. The size of the ball bearing inlet 62 is larger than the size of the positioning balls 63, which facilitates the placement of the positioning balls 63. The positioning balls 63 can be directly placed into the annular positioning channel 61 through the ball bearing inlet 62, thereby improving the installation efficiency of the positioning balls 63.
[0026] Furthermore, the ball bearing inlet 62 is connected to the second annular groove 11. The ball bearing inlet 62 is provided with a screw plug 621 for sealing the ball bearing inlet 62. The screw plug 621 is fixedly connected to the ball bearing inlet 62 by threads, which can ensure the connection stability between the screw plug 621 and the ball bearing inlet 62 and ensure the sealing effect.
[0027] The support shaft 2 is hollow and has an annular portion 21 extending to the outer side of one end of the inner gear ring 1. The outer side of the annular portion 21 near the inner gear ring 1 has a cylindrical portion 22 sleeved on the outer side of one end of the inner gear ring 1. The sealing assembly 3 can be abutted by the annular portion 21, and the annular portion 21 and the cylindrical portion 22 are an integral structure, which can improve the overall structural strength.
[0028] Combine Figure 1 , Figure 2 As shown, the sealing component 3 is disposed between the inner side of the annular portion 21 and the inner side of the end of the internal gear ring 1 where the cylindrical portion 22 is sleeved, which can improve the sealing effect between the cylindrical portion 22 of the support shaft 2 and the internal gear ring 1.
[0029] The sealing assembly 3 includes a circular sealing ring 31. The sealing ring 31 has two symmetrically arranged, outwardly inclined first mounting surfaces 311 and 312 at its two ends. The first inclined mounting surface 311 has a first sealing ring 32, and the second inclined mounting surface 312 has a second sealing ring 33, which is inclined in the opposite direction to the first sealing ring 32. The first sealing ring 32 contacts the first sealing annular inclined surface 34 inside the annular portion 21, and the second sealing ring 33 contacts the second sealing annular inclined surface 35 inside the end of the internal gear ring 1 where the cylindrical portion 22 is fitted. The first inclined mounting surfaces 211 and 212 facilitate the installation of the first sealing ring 32 and the second sealing ring 33, and the first sealing annular inclined surfaces 34 and 35 facilitate the sealing of the first sealing ring 32 and the second sealing ring 33, ensuring a sealing effect.
[0030] Specifically, the bearing body 4 is a double-row angular bearing and the bearing body 4 is located on one side of the sealing assembly 3. The double-row angular bearing has the advantages of strong load-bearing capacity and small space occupation.
[0031] Combine Figure 1 , Figure 2 As shown, the inner ring positioning structure 5 includes an annular limiting step 51 located on the outer circumferential side of the support shaft 2 near the annular portion 21 and on the inner circumferential side of the sealing assembly 3. The annular limiting step 51 abuts against one end of the bearing inner ring 41, and the other end of the support shaft 2 is threadedly connected to a large nut 52 that abuts against the other end of the bearing inner ring 41. A bearing inner ring mounting groove is formed between the annular limiting step 51 and the large nut 52, and the bearing inner ring 41 is set in the bearing inner ring mounting groove. The annular limiting step 51 and the large nut 52 can position and limit the two sides of the bearing inner ring 41, ensuring the operational stability of the bearing inner ring 41.
[0032] The principle of this embodiment is that the bearing body 4 can support the rotational movement between the internal gear ring 1 and the support shaft 2, and the inner ring positioning structure 5 can facilitate the positioning and restriction of the bearing inner ring 41, effectively preventing the bearing inner ring 41 from shifting. The radial snap-fit structure 6 can position and restrict the bearing outer ring 42, effectively preventing the bearing outer ring 42 from shifting, thus ensuring the support effect of the bearing body 4.
